About the Nonogram Puzzle Generator

A nonogram — also called Picross, Griddlers or Hanjie — hides a picture behind number clues. Each clue lists the runs of filled cells in that row or column, and solving means working out which arrangement fits. This tool works backwards: draw the picture you want, and the clues are read straight off it.

You can click cells one at a time, fill the grid from a seed with a density slider, or drop in an image and have it traced by darkness threshold. Because the fill is seeded rather than truly random, the same seed and size always rebuild the same picture, so a puzzle you liked can be recreated exactly.

A line solver then works the other way round, enumerating every arrangement each clue allows and keeping only the cells that agree in all of them. The badge above the grid tells you honestly whether your puzzle can be deduced without guessing. Everything runs in your browser and any image you trace stays on your device.

Frequently asked questions

How do nonogram clues work?

Each number is the length of one unbroken run of filled cells in that line, listed in order, with at least one blank between runs. A row clued 3 1 has a block of three, then at least one empty cell, then a single filled cell.

Does every nonogram have exactly one solution?

No. A randomly drawn picture often produces clues that several different pictures would satisfy. This tool runs a line solver on your grid and tells you whether the clues pin the picture down completely or would leave a solver guessing.

What makes a good nonogram puzzle?

Large connected shapes with clear edges, and a fill density somewhere near half. Very sparse or very dense grids produce clue lists that are either trivial or ambiguous. Simple silhouettes traced from an image usually work best.

Can I make a nonogram from a photo?

You can trace one, but photographs rarely work well. The image is scaled down to your grid and each cell becomes filled or empty based on a darkness threshold, so a high-contrast silhouette or logo gives a far more readable puzzle than a photo.

What size nonogram should I start with?

A 10 by 10 grid takes a few minutes and is a comfortable introduction. 5 by 5 is almost trivial, while 20 by 20 is a serious sitting. Larger grids also make it much more likely the clues will need a guess somewhere.
